Akune Climate Overview

Akune has a warm subtropical climate with warm summers and mild winters.

Temperatures peak in August and drop to their lowest in January, while rainfall is highest during summer months.

Humidity remains high throughout the year creating warm and humid conditions.

Monthly Climate Data
Month🌤️HighLowAvgHumid %Rain (mm)Wind (m/s)Solar (kWh/m²)
January🌤️17.6°C4.7°C11.2°C75%765.02.44
February18.0°C5.1°C11.5°C74%924.93.18
March19.4°C6.8°C13.1°C74%1444.53.97
April🌧️21.6°C10.4°C16.0°C76%1653.84.89
May🌧️24.7°C15.0°C19.9°C80%1963.15.14
June🌧️26.9°C18.8°C22.9°C86%3542.84.40
July🌧️30.4°C22.9°C26.6°C87%2752.85.02
August🌧️31.4°C24.7°C28.1°C83%2153.25.15
September🌧️29.8°C21.1°C25.4°C80%1953.44.36
October26.9°C16.0°C21.4°C75%973.93.77
November23.2°C10.9°C17.1°C73%984.32.85
December🌤️19.6°C6.7°C13.2°C74%764.82.34

Showing average climate conditions across 45 years (1981–2025)

Where does this weather data come from?

All climate data is sourced from NASA POWER (Prediction Of Worldwide Energy Resources), based on MERRA-2 satellite and model data. It provides monthly averages for temperature, precipitation, humidity, wind speed, and solar radiation.
